Re: Automating parameters of third-party plugins via macros
The only workaround that I know of is to use maxforlive to iterate through the 0-127 range and grab the values for displaying on a live.dial. This though changes the dial to the enumeration type which can be automated but not modulated. Maybe this will change in the future but it's been this way sin...

Re: launching clip at the end of previous clip
No you can practise timing and launch the next clip within the measure of your quantisation, or you can use follow actions which will automatically move the the next clip after a set time from the launch of the clip... What you've described is not how Live works so if you truly can't use the above s...
